Every build and test action that creates a Spawn
will now have platform-specific environment
variables for temp directories:
- on Windows: TMP and TEMP
- on Linux/Darwin: TMPDIR
This is particularly important on Windows where
e.g. Java programs cannot create temp directories
unless there's a valid TMP or TEMP environment
variable set.

NetUtil.getShortHostName can take seconds on mac and on windows (like, 20!),
since it performs reverse dns lookup. We already cached hostname for the
BazelWorkspaceStatusModule, let's cache it for entire bazel server. Also make
sure that users of the method understand it's cached.

The LocalSpawnRunner is a non-sandboxed local execution implementation, which
will replace the current StandaloneSpawnStrategy. The code has been around for
a long time and has seen a lot of bugfixes. It also supports local prefetching,
which is required for Google. I have a follow-up change to make it support
Windows, so it's not a drop-in replacement for StandaloneSpawnStrategy yet.
